Abstract

EN This paper presents an algorithm of fuzzy adaptive PID controller and addresses its application in vibration suppression of a two mass rotating system. In a performance comparison between the proposed controller strategy and a classical PID control scheme extensive simulations confirmed the superiority of the proposed fuzzy adaptive controller. The results show that accurate tracking performance of the servo-drive system with two-mass load has been achieved.
